Ruwan Wijewardena, Deputy Chairman of the United National Party, said that an early general election would create political unrest in the country and the end result would be a hung parliament.

Wijewardena said the above while speaking to the media yesterday (29) after meeting Askriya and Malvathi Mahanayaka Theras in Kandy.

No party will get majority

“No party will get a majority in Parliament in the general election, which will lead to a political crisis. An early general election would mean a reversal of the stability the government has achieved in Sri Lanka. ” he mentioned.

Wijewardena also said that even some of the opposition parties, including Podujana Peramuna and United People’s Shakti, support early general elections.

Ranil’s plan

President Ranil Wickramasinghe’s idea is to hold the first presidential election in accordance with the constitution. “If Wickramasinghe contests as a general candidate, we are confident that the majority of United People’s Power and Podujana Peramuna will support him,” he added.

He also said that neither the United People’s Power nor the National People’s Power (NPP) was challenging the United National Party.
